英英释义

Noun:
  1. (United Kingdom) a region created by territorial division for the purpose of local government;

    "the county has a population of 12,345 people"

  2. (United States) the largest administrative district within a state;

    "the county plans to build a new road"

n. (名词)
  1. county在英国指划分的地方行政区,每个区或州都有自己的地方政府。在美国,50个州分成若干个county,译为“郡”。
